PART 1General

Citation, commencement and interpretation1

1

These Regulations may be cited as the Social Security (Recovery of Benefits) (Lump Sum Payments) Regulations 2008 and shall come into force on 1st October 2008.

2

In these Regulations—

  • the Act” means the Social Security (Recovery of Benefits) Act 1997;

  • “compensator” means a person making a compensation payment;

  • “Compensation Recovery Unit” means the Compensation Recovery Unit of the Department for Work and Pensions at Durham House, Washington, Tyne and Wear, NE38 7SF;

  • “lump sum payments” are payments to which section 1A(2) of the Act applies, except in relation to regulation 18(1)(b);

  • “recoverable benefits” has the same meaning as in section 1(4)(c) of the Act;

  • “recoverable lump sum payments” means any lump sum payments which are recoverable by virtue of regulation 4.
